Bonus Mathematics

Understanding the math behind a casino rewards code bonus is essential. Let’s break down a typical scenario.

Example Bonus Offer: 100% match bonus up to €200 + 50 free spins. Wagering requirement: 35x (bonus + deposit). Game contribution: slots 100%, table games 10%.

Step 1: Calculate the total wagering requirement.
Deposit: €200. Bonus: €200. Total = €400. Wagering requirement = 35 × €400 = €14,000. This means you must place bets totaling €14,000 before you can withdraw any winnings from the bonus.

Step 2: Estimate the house edge.
Assume an average slot RTP of 96%. House edge = 4%. Expected loss during wagering = 4% × €14,000 = €560. Since you only have €400 in your balance (deposit + bonus), you are likely to lose it all before meeting the requirement if playing slots exclusively.

Step 3: Consider game weighting.
If you play blackjack (RTP ~99.5%, house edge 0.5%) but it contributes only 10%, each €1 bet on blackjack counts as €0.10 toward wagering. To reach €14,000 in wagering, you would need to bet €14,000 / 0.10 = €140,000 in blackjack. Expected loss = 0.5% × €140,000 = €700. This is worse than slots due to the low contribution.

Step 4: Calculate break-even probability.
The bonus value is €200. To have a positive expected value, you need the wagering to cost less than €200. Using slots: expected loss €560 > €200, so the bonus is negative EV. Only claim such bonuses if you enjoy the play and accept the risk. A better approach is to look for bonuses with lower wagering (e.g., 20x) or higher RTP games with full contribution.

Tip: Use a bonus calculator tool available on many affiliate sites to compare offers. Always input your own numbers: deposit amount, bonus percentage, wagering multiplier, and game RTP.

When Things Go Wrong

Even at a well-run rewards casino, issues can arise. Here are common scenarios and solutions.

Scenario 1: Bonus not credited. You entered the casino rewards code bonus correctly but received nothing. Solution: Check if the bonus has a minimum deposit requirement. If met, contact live chat with the code and deposit receipt. Clear your browser cache and try again.

Scenario 2: Withdrawal pending for days. Your withdrawal is stuck in “pending” for more than 48 hours. Solution: Verify that all KYC documents have been submitted and approved. Check the payment method’s processing time. Contact support to escalate.

Scenario 3: Account locked. You cannot log in after multiple attempts. Solution: Use the “Forgot Password” feature to reset your password. If the account is locked due to suspected fraud, contact support directly and provide identification.

Scenario 4: Bonus wagering progress not updating. Your play is not counting toward wagering. Solution: Confirm that you are playing games that contribute to the bonus (e.g., slots 100%, table games 10%). Some bonuses exclude progressive jackpots. Check the bonus terms again.

Scenario 5: Self-exclusion or timeout. You requested a break but want to return early. Solution: Most casinos enforce a minimum exclusion period (e.g., 24 hours to 6 months). Contact support to confirm the end date. Do not create new accounts – this violates terms and voids winnings.

Scenario 6: Chargeback dispute. You filed a chargeback with your bank after a dispute. Solution: Chargebacks often lead to immediate account closure and a permanent ban. If you have a legitimate complaint, first try the casino’s internal dispute resolution, then an external mediator like eCOGRA.

Important: Keep screenshots of all transactions, bonus codes, and communications with support. This documentation is invaluable if you need to escalate a dispute.

Good to Know

The loyalty program at this rewards casino is structured around a tiered VIP system. Players earn points for every real-money bet placed on slots and games. Typically, you earn 1 point for every €10 wagered on slots. Points accumulate and determine your VIP level – Bronze, Silver, Gold, Platinum, and Diamond. Higher tiers unlock better perks: faster withdrawals, personal account managers, higher deposit limits, exclusive bonuses, and even luxury gifts or holiday packages. Some programs also offer cashback on losses, calculated as a percentage of net losses over a period. To move up a tier, you need to accumulate a certain number of points within a set timeframe (e.g., 12 months). Always check the loyalty page for current rates and expirations.
